Roger Wheeler 1630–1661 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1630

Birth Location: Salisbury, Wiltshire, England

Death Date: 07 Dec 1661

Death Location: Boston, Suffolk, Massachusetts, English Colony

Father: John II

Mother: Agnes Yeoman

Spouse(s): Mary Wilson

Children(s): Joseph Wheeler

The story of Roger Wheeler began in 1630 in Salisbury, Wiltshire, England. Roger Wheeler married Mary Wilson, and had children including Joseph Wheeler. Roger Wheeler passed away in 1661 in Boston, Suffolk, Massachusetts, English Colony.
